Output 2122dca3e0537c60c3d234c75db66a3fa4c7682be2c617b742c2f2f724d44eda:50

value
34585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28de7a36c019656057dda0caa20cad2aeef83c5e OP_EQUAL
address
35R7UDaBDgvBZXjqzqkGhZicKtSm6hEeT8
transaction
2122dca3e0537c60c3d234c75db66a3fa4c7682be2c617b742c2f2f724d44eda
confirmations
189914
spent
true